My grandmother told me this story, there was a family living in a famous tribe in motherland. It?s members were a father and four children. He asked his sons to gather some branches, so did they and came back to him. He collected all of them in the living room, he told his older son to take some branches and break them so did he and the branches broke immediately. He asked the middle to take more branches than the first attempt and try to break them with his hands he couldn?t break them, then said the father my sons this is the strong foundation of a unified nation ? the more the branches were, the harder was to break them?.
This is a living story, the Assyrian father was trying to teach them the lesson of how important it is to protect and defend each other as one community. The more we defend and help each other the harder it?s for other communities to break us into numerous parts.
